
Commercial Project
A commercial street corner precedent by BOTO Design Architects featuring dark grey massing, continuous ribbon glazing, and an accented entrance canopy.
- What we like about this project
- Horizontal louvers wrapping the corner above the entrance provide solar shading while articulating the vertical circulation.

- Geometry
- Rectangular three-story volume with a chamfered or articulated corner entrance marked by a red canopy and horizontal louvers.
- Facade system
- Dark painted stucco or panel cladding with continuous ribbon glazing and fixed horizontal louvers at the corner stair/entry zone.
- Structural guess
- Steel frame or concrete slab construction with non-loadbearing exterior curtain wall and punched/ribbon glazing.
- Spatial scale
- Three-story low-rise commercial scale adapted to a suburban or urban street edge.
- Lighting
- Dusk or twilight sky with warm pink and blue hues; interior lighting glows through the upper ribbon windows and ground floor glazing.
- Atmosphere
- Serene twilight atmosphere contrasting dark architectural masses with warm interior glow and dramatic sky colors.
- Environmental context
- Urban street corner flanked by tall palm trees and parked automobiles.
- Spatial experience
- The building engages the street corner with an open, accessible ground floor entrance while upper levels project a private commercial presence.
- Composition rhythm
- Strong horizontal bands defined by continuous upper-level ribbon windows and dark spandrels.
